Hi, I'm looking for a narrow two-place trailer to hold two 1996 XPs in a single garage. Magneta Trailers makes one, but they don't seem to be a large company and the cost plus shipping seems steep. Has anyone tried a Magneta trailer or know of a good narrow two-place trailer that will work in a single garage?
 
Most trailers are built to max legal width, 8' 6", which ideally you'll have a 10' wide garage door for. Most double ski trailers are actually framed as small boat trailers, to make manufacturing cheaper. I've seen some nicer doubles that are shorter in length than the boat frame ones, but I've never seen a narrow double... If you really, really, really (really) want to make it fit, what if you built a trailer and turned the skis sideways?
 
You will have to find an older used two ski trailer like the early 90's ones. Anything newer will be built to handle the larger 4-stroke skis.
 
You can always find a flatbed trailer and get some bunk rail kits. That was the cheapo path i took to get my double trailer. Still not sure how skinny of a trailer your going to find that will fit both skis.20210414_185137.jpg

Ugly but it works.

It's a 4x8 heavy utility trailer with a bolt on deck that is 8' wide. A couple of 4×4s with an angle cut on one corner and some utility grade runner carpet and the sled hauler just became a DOO hauler.

I built mine from an old load rite single ski trailer and found a used up double ski trailer for parts. A welder is a must . A lot of the bunk mounts were bolted to the donor trailer, but there was no place to bolt them to the trailer I was building. The trailer holds the center of the skis just inside of the tires. I did have to remove the fenders to get the skis low enough to launch. I still have to extend the tongue to keep the truck out of the water, but the trailer pulls great, and holds a 2000 GTX limited and my 96 gsx or the XP .
